Benefits of 24-Hour Daycare:

Among crucial benefits of 24-hour daycare could be the versatility it gives working moms and dads. Many parents work changes that stretch beyond standard daycare hours, which makes it difficult to get childcare that meets their routine. 24-hour daycare centers solve this problem by giving attention during nights, weekends, plus in a single day. This allows moms and dads to operate without fretting about finding someone to watch their children during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are could be the peace of mind it provides to parents. Realizing that their children are increasingly being taken care of by trained specialists in a secure and safe environment can relieve the anxiety and shame very often includes making young ones in daycare. Moms and dads can give attention to their work comprehending that kids have been in good hands, that could induce increased output and task pleasure.

In addition, 24-hour daycare centers can offer a feeling of neighborhood and help for people. Parents just who work non-traditional hours usually battle to get a hold of childcare options that meet their demands, leading to emotions of separation and stress. 24-hour daycare centers can offer a feeling of that belong and camaraderie among parents dealing with similar challenges, creating a support community which will help families thrive.

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are facilities provide advantages, they also have their very own collection of challenges. One of the greatest challenges is staffing. Finding skilled and reliable childcare providers that prepared to work non-traditional hours are hard, leading to large return rates and possible staffing shortages. This may influence the quality of treatment provided to kiddies and produce uncertainty for families depending on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are may be the expense. Offering treatment night and day requires additional staffing and resources, which can drive within the price of solutions. This is a barrier for low-income people which may possibly not be able to manage 24-hour daycare, leaving these with limited options for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

To be able to make sure the safety and well being of young ones in 24-hour daycare centers, regulation and supervision are necessary. State and regional governments set criteria for licensing and accreditation of daycare centers, including those that work twenty-four hours a day. These requirements cover an array of areas, including staff-to-child ratios, health and safety demands, and staff training and skills.

In addition to government regulations, numerous 24-hour daycare facilities choose to seek certification from nationwide businesses for instance the nationwide Association when it comes to knowledge of young kids (NAEYC) and/or National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a commitment to high-quality treatment and may help moms and dads feel confident in their chosen childcare supplier.
